注册 登录
编程论坛 ASP技术论坛

请问asp读取问题 请高手指导 谢谢

lanyiblue 发布于 2011-09-09 13:59, 384 次点击
<a class="first" href="./1">标题1</a>
<a href="./2.html">标题2</a>
<a href="./3.html">标题3</a>
<a href="./4.html">标题4</a>
<a href="./5.html">标题5</a>


上面的输出如何用下面表达式来表达  让第一个定义 class=first

Sql=Sql & " order by IsTop desc,IsCommend desc,Id desc"
Rs.Open Sql,Conn,0,1
Do While Not Rs.Eof
    ID = Rs("ID")
    Title = Rs("Title")
    TitleURL = Rs("TitleURL")
    If TitleURL = "" Then TitleURL = Page_URL(ChannelID,"",ID)
    Response.Write("<a href=""" & TitleURL & """>" & Title & "</a>")        
    Rs.MoveNext
Loop
Rs.Close
1 回复
#2
yms1232011-09-09 14:47
Sql=Sql & " order by IsTop desc,IsCommend desc,Id desc"
Rs.Open Sql,Conn,0,1
Dim i
i=0
Do While Not Rs.Eof
    ID = Rs("ID")
    Title = Rs("Title")
    TitleURL = Rs("TitleURL")
    If TitleURL = "" Then TitleURL = Page_URL(ChannelID,"",ID)
    IF i=0 Then
       Response.Write("<a class='first' href=""" & TitleURL & """>" & Title & "</a>")
    Else
       Response.Write("<a href=""" & TitleURL & """>" & Title & "</a>")
    End IF
    i=i+1        
    Rs.MoveNext
Loop
Rs.Close
1